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 34698

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 34698?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 34698 varian entre $950 y $2,989 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,707

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 34698?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 34698 van desde $1,275 hasta $3,602.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,994

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 34698?

En estos momentos hay 17 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 34698 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,645 y $2,805 - con una media de $2,239 para el lugar.
